Corbels

These particular corbels can be found in All Saints Church at Wotton Underwood.
Corbels are basically brackets which support the roof timbers, a bit sad I know but I alway look at them whenever I go in a church as they are often fabulous examples of stone carving. There are quite a number of these at Wotton & I assume that they represent different saints as the church is called All Saints.
